A mechanism of H2O2/bleach activator bleaching systems was proposed by using H2O2/tetraacetylethylenediamine (TAED) system as a model. HO· concentrations of the system under different pH conditions was measured by using benzenepentacarboxylic acid as a fluorescent probe. 1,2,3,4-Butanetetracarboxylic acid (BTCA) reacts with cellulose in two steps: anhydride formation of adjacent carboxyl groups in BTCA and esterification of anhydride with cellulose, which are generally catalyzed by alkaline salts including sodium hypophosphite.
